Mr. Michael C. “Mike” Dickerson, age 75, of Lyons, died Tuesday, December 26, 2023, at Landmark Hospital in Savannah, following an extended illness.  He was a native of Toombs County, living in Lyons most of his life, and was a 1967 graduate of Lyons High School.  He was a veteran of Vietnam and was the recipient of the National Defense Service Medal, Vietnam Service Medal, Vietnam Campaign Medal, Army Commendation Medal, Bronze Star Medal, Purple Heart, and Combat Infantry Badge.  He was a member of First Baptist Church of Lyons and was one of the teachers of the Senior Men’s Sunday School Class.  He was a Gideon since 2012, was active in the jail ministry, and was a member and past Master of Inman Creek Masonic Lodge in Johnson Corner.  He enjoyed saltwater fishing.  He is preceded in death by his parents, M.C. Dickerson and Rose Williamson Dickerson; sister, Kay Dickerson Pruitt; and brother, Richard Dickerson.

His family includes his wife, Wanda Lay Dickerson of Lyons; six children, Robyn Dickerson Kreimborg of Jacksonville, Florida, John Dickerson of England, Melissa Cowart Jenkins of Lyons, Tony Sellers of Hazlehurst, Andy Sellers of Vidalia, and Kacy Hutcheson Smith of Lyons; nine grandchildren, including Gage Smith; one great-granddaughter, and several nieces and nephews.

A graveside memorial service will be Friday morning, December 29th, at 11:00 at Uvalda City Cemetery with Al Manning and Danny Altman officiating, military honors will follow by the U.S. Army Honor Guard.

In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to The Gideons International, PO Box 156, Vidalia, GA 30475.

Ronald V. Hall Funeral Home of Vidalia is in charge of arrangements.
